The Port Authority Transit Corporation (PATCO), which
operates a transit line serving communities in Camden
County, New Jersey, and Center City Philadelphia, asked the
Delaware Valley Regional Planning Commission to investigate marketing strategies and other opportunities to increase and diversify its ridership, particularly among younger riders (ages 18–34) and discretionary riders. Recommendations……

This study was conducted by DVRPC’s Office of Smart Growth to document the existing conditions of proposed station areas for the Camden County portion of the Glassboro-Camden Line. The Glassboro-Camden Line is an 18-mile transit route proposed to link Camden and Gloucester counties to the existing Port Authority Transit Corporation (PATCO) high speed line running between Philadelphia and Camden County,……

This brochure has been prepared in conjunction with DVRPC's County Freight Scans Program. During Fiscal Year 2011, brochures were completed for each of the nine counties in the Delaware Valley region: Bucks, Chester, Delaware, Montgomery, and Philadelphia Counties in Pennsylvania, and Burlington, Camden, Gloucester, and Mercer counties in New Jersey.
